Gloves are designed for summer riding, not to keep you warm. I gave 2 stars for "warmth" and are usually worn in temperatures above 65 degrees. Otherwise they are very comfortable and have safety features not common in gloves at this price point. All joints have hard protection, the side of the thumb has soft protection. There is a hard plastic pad just below the palm, on the outside of the wrist. The purpose of the last one is that if you fall, you will instinctively stretch your arms out in front of you to protect your head/body. it doesn't stick to the pavement, letting your hand slip off, preventing injury from sprains. The ventilation works as well as any other summer glove I've tried. The touchscreen sensitivity isn't the highest, but I don't check my phone when I'm driving anyway. size and fit. I have a 9" palm and a 3.5" middle finger. The size of the palm and finger suits me, I bought a large one. They don't go very high on the wrist. These are my new favorite summer riding gloves and I am buying another pair.
